LOS ANGELES, Calif. (November 19, 2007) – At a locked-down news conference in Manhattan last month, the cast for “Celebrity Apprentice” was introduced to members of the press. Everyone was sworn to secrecy. Now the secret can be told, says NBC, which made public Monday the names of the cast members. Not that they needed any introduction. Not all of them, anyway. Not Omarosa, remembered for making everybody mad as a contestant on the first “Apprentice” season in 2004. Why did Omarosa agree to come back? “I did it for redemption,” she told reporters. Vincent Pastore (aka “Big Pussy” from “The Sopranos“) was also instantly recognizable.
